As stated in the introduction, the US government is campaigning against obesity, and sugars are the targets. In , 2003 the Washington Post reported:
“According to the latest figures from the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A), consumption of various sweeteners, often in calorie-dense foods and drinks, has risen in the United States from an estimated 113 pounds per person in 1966 to 147 pounds in 2001.” http://www.washingtonpost.com/ac2/wp-dyn/A8003-2003Mar10?language=printer .

How sweet are the WF competitors’ products? Having sampled mass manufactured sauces, we have one general observation – they are sticky sweet. Of the 46 sauces we analyzed, some kind of sugar (corn syrup, HFCS, sugar, evaporated cane juice, brown sugar or honey) was the:
- #1 – in 13 (28%)
- #2 – in 12 (26%), #1 or #2 in 25 (54%)
- #3 – in 8 (17%), #1 or #2 or #3 (71%)
